Abstract

This Act makes provision with respect to measures to eradicate noxious weeds, i.e. any plant which the Minister may by notice published in the Gazette declare to be a noxious weed, either throughout the whole of Malawi or in one or more Districts or portions of Districts thereof. The Act defines duties of land owners or occupiers in respect of noxious weeds growing or occurring on the land for which he or she is responsible. It also defines powers of weed inspectors, prescribes penalties for various offences formulated by this Act and empowers Municipal Councils and Town Councils to make By-laws or Regulations compelling occupiers of land within the Municipality or Township to keep their land free from noxious weeds.
